ASP.NET 控件在一行底部的显示方法
控件布局的基础
在 ASP.NET 中,控件的布局和显示方式是由 HTML 和 CSS 定义的。为了让控件在一行的底部显示,需要理解 CSS 的盒模型和定位属性。我们可以使用 CSS Flexbox 或者 Grid 布局来实现这一目标。控制容器的显示类型,可以帮助我们将控件排列为所需的布局形式。
使用 CSS Flexbox
Flexbox 是一种现代的布局方式,非常适合用在响应式设计中。它的主要优势在于能让我们更轻松地排列项目,甚至在不设置具体宽度的情况下。要将控件放置在同一行的底部,可以设置父容器的 `display` 属性为 `flex`,并将 `align-items` 属性设置为 `flex-end`。:
```html
```
上述代码会将三个按钮控件放置在同一行的底部,使其看起来整齐美观。
使用 CSS Grid
除了 Flexbox,CSS Grid 也是非常强大的布局工具。我们可以使用 Grid 来定义多列布局,同时确保控件在一行的底部显示。要设置父容器的 `display` 属性为 `grid`,定义列。在这个例子中,我们可选择只创建一列。:
```html
```
这里的每个按钮都将在同一行中显示。当我们定义 `grid-template-rows` 时,可以根据需要进一步调整行和列的显示。
而言,使用 CSS Flexbox 或 CSS Grid 布局可以有效地使 ASP.NET 控件在一行底部显示。通过掌握这些基础技巧,可以让 web 开发变得更加灵活和高效。